Transaction 5186e8093ee371867a81b0822fe3b0383eb8e51f964471cd2bc8aeb76af9b415
3 Input
2 Outputs
- 5186e8093ee371867a81b0822fe3b0383eb8e51f964471cd2bc8aeb76af9b415:0
- 5186e8093ee371867a81b0822fe3b0383eb8e51f964471cd2bc8aeb76af9b415:1
value 6712149
address 1QJjdggnWsLfP5uiXAYGEDQWsgNF7hjMrt
value 2005560
address 1DgWSPdJNiRMp6spdRGVUhALGXyaRAxNrL